INEC refuses to adjust timetable for 2023 polls

The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) has told political parties that its earlier position on the request to adjust the timetable for the 2023 general elections stands.

INEC has dismissed earlier request for alteration of the released timetable by the political parties.

The Commission insisted that such request will not be entertained in view of the line up of activities already released published for the 2023 polls.

INEC Chairman Professor Mahmood Yakubu gave the response during a meeting between the Commission and leaders of political parties under the auspices of the Inter-Party Advisory Council (IPAC).
